Health Gorilla

www.healthgorilla.com

 
Health Gorilla provides secure interoperability solutions that enable healthcare organizations to seamlessly access the data they need to deliver high quality care. Leveraging our suite of FHIR-based APIs, master patient index, and data platform, our customers get instant connectivity to a broad clinical network to retrieve data for their products, extract insights that inform care delivery, and succeed in risk-based models.

Hearsay Social

In fall of 2000, Clara Shih and Steve Garrity met as freshmen in the Stanford Computer Science Department. Over the next four years, they built a strong friendship and mutual respect which would later become the foundation for Hearsay Social. Clara joined Google and later Salesforce, helping create the first generation of web applications. Steve went on to work at Fortify and later Microsoft, where he helped create Windows Mobile and Azure, honing his background in mobile, cloud, and enterprise scale, security, and reliability. In 2007, a Facebook app Clara had built for fun suddenly went viral. Forrester credited it with “kickstarting the Social Business Movement.” Clara was approached by a publisher to pen the first book about social business. The Facebook Era became an instant hit featured in the NY Times and picked up by Harvard Business School as a marketing textbook. Realizing that social media presented an even larger opportunity than the web a decade ago— and that enterprises needed help driving business, relevancy, and loyalty in the new era— Clara messaged Steve on Facebook and Hearsay Social was born.
